Why AI Automation Matters for Appliance Retailers
Appliance stores manage a complex mix of inventory, financing options, warranties, and after‑sales service. Each touchpoint—whether a customer walks into the showroom, clicks on a product online, or calls for a repair—generates data that, when intelligently processed, can reveal hidden opportunities. Here are three core reasons why business automation matters:
- Reduced operational waste: Automating repetitive tasks frees staff to focus on high‑value activities.
- Improved conversion rates: Data‑driven recommendations steer shoppers toward the right products faster.
- Enhanced service reliability: Predictive maintenance alerts cut down on costly emergency repairs.
When these benefits are stacked together, the ROI quickly outpaces the investment. Below, we break down the specific AI‑powered solutions that are already delivering results for Tequesta appliance stores.
1. AI‑Powered Demand Forecasting
The Challenge
Inventory decisions have traditionally relied on historical sales data and the intuition of store managers. However, seasonal spikes (e.g., hurricane‑season appliance upgrades) and sudden market shifts (like a new energy‑efficiency rebate) can render those forecasts inaccurate, leading to overstock or missed sales.
AI Solution in Action
Tequesta’s Sunshine Appliances partnered with an AI expert to implement a machine‑learning model that ingests:
- Point‑of‑sale (POS) data from the past three years
- Weather patterns and local utility rebate announcements
- Google Trends insights for keywords like “energy‑star refrigerator”
The model predicts weekly demand for each SKU with an average error margin of just 4%, compared to the 15% variance typical of manual forecasts. The result? A 12% reduction in excess inventory carrying costs and a 9% increase in sell‑through rates during peak months.
Practical Tips for Your Store
- Collect clean data: Ensure your POS system captures SKU, quantity, price, and timestamp accurately.
- Integrate external signals: Subscribe to local utility newsletters and set up API feeds for weather data.
- Start small: Pilot the model on a single product category (e.g., washers) before scaling.
2. AI‑Driven Personalization in the Showroom and Online
The Challenge
Customers often feel overwhelmed by the sheer number of models, features, and financing options. Traditional sales scripts may not address each shopper’s unique preferences, resulting in longer sales cycles and lower conversion.
AI Solution in Action
Coastal Kitchen & Appliance installed an AI‑powered recommendation engine on their website and a tablet‑based assistant in the showroom. The system works by:
- Analyzing a visitor’s browsing behavior (pages viewed, time spent, clicks)
- Cross‑referencing that behavior with prior purchase data from similar customers
- Delivering real‑time product suggestions, financing options, and energy‑saving tips
Within three months, the store saw a 14% lift in average order value (AOV) and a 22% rise in conversion rates for online traffic that engaged with the AI assistant.
Practical Tips for Your Store
- Map the buyer journey: Identify key decision points where personalized content can be inserted.
- Leverage existing data: Use past sales and service records to build initial customer segments.
- Train staff: Ensure salespeople understand how the AI recommendations work, so they can augment them with personal expertise.
3. AI‑Enabled Service Scheduling & Predictive Maintenance
The Challenge
Service departments often juggle emergency calls, routine maintenance, and warranty work. Manual scheduling leads to missed appointments, overtime pay, and dissatisfied customers.
AI Solution in Action
The Tequesta Home Comfort Center adopted an AI scheduling platform that:
- Predicts the likelihood of a unit needing service based on usage patterns collected via IoT sensors.
- Optimizes technician routes in real time, considering traffic, distance, and skill sets.
- Automatically sends reminder texts and estimated time‑of‑arrival notifications to customers.
The outcome was a 30% reduction in missed appointments, a 20% cut in travel time per day, and an estimated $45,000 annual saving from reduced overtime and fuel costs.
Practical Tips for Your Store
- Deploy IoT sensors: Even a simple power‑usage monitor can feed valuable data into predictive models.
- Use a cloud‑based scheduler: This allows real‑time updates and easy scaling as the service fleet grows.
- Communicate transparently: Let customers know that AI is helping provide faster, more reliable service.
4. AI Automation for Finance & Warranty Processing
The Challenge
Processing financing applications, validating credit, and generating warranty paperwork are paperwork‑heavy tasks that tie up sales staff and delay order fulfillment.
AI Solution in Action
At Oceanview Appliance Co., an AI document‑processing tool reads scanned credit applications, extracts key fields, and cross‑checks them against credit‑bureau APIs. Simultaneously, an AI‑driven warranty engine auto‑populates contract terms based on the purchased model and any promotional offers.
The automation cut processing time from an average of 12 minutes per application to under 2 minutes, freeing sales associates to focus on upselling. The store reported a 7% increase in financing uptake and a 4% reduction in paperwork errors.
Practical Tips for Your Store
- Choose a reliable OCR engine: Accuracy is critical for extracting financial data.
- Map approval workflows: Define clear rules for when AI‑approved applications go directly to financing.
- Audit regularly: Periodically review a sample of AI‑processed documents to ensure compliance.
5. Measuring ROI and Continuous Improvement
Implementing AI is not a one‑off project; it requires ongoing measurement to prove value and guide refinements. Here’s a simple framework that Tequesta stores have used to track performance:
| Metric | Baseline (Pre‑AI) | Post‑AI Target | Frequency |
|---|---|---|---|
| Inventory Carrying Cost | 5.2% of sales | 4.0% of sales | Quarterly |
| Average Order Value | $1,250 | $1,425 | Monthly |
| Service Appointment Miss Rate | 12% | 5% | Weekly |
| Financing Approval Time | 12 minutes | 2 minutes | Daily |
By setting clear KPIs, you can quantify cost savings and justify further AI investment.
